pan

(noun)BrE / pæn / NAmE / pæn /
  1. a container, usually made of metal, with a handle or handles, used for cooking food in

    • pots and pans
    • a large stainless steel pan
  2. the amount contained in a pan

    • a pan of boiling water
  3. a metal container used for cooking food in
    • a cake pan
  4. either of the dishes on a pair of scales that you put things into in order to weigh them
  5. the bowl of a toilet
  6. a sudden success that lasts only a short time and is not likely to be repeated
    • He needed to prove that his success was not just a flash in the pan.
  7. to be wasted or spoiled
    • That's another brilliant idea down the pan.

    Extra Examples

    • Turn the batter into the prepared pan and bake for 40 minutes.
    • Bring a pan of water to the boil.
    • Put your turkey on a rack in a shallow roasting pan.
    • Remove the pan from the heat and add the sugar.

    Word Origin

    • noun Old English panne, of West Germanic origin; related to Dutch pan, German Pfanne, perhaps based on Latin patina ‘dish’.
